The Versatility of Thick Mica Sheets Applications and Benefits


Thick mica sheets, derived from the natural mineral mica, are renowned for their unique properties, making them a valuable material in various industries. Mica is a silicate mineral that occurs in crystalline form, forming thin, transparent sheets that can be easily cleaved. When manufactured into thicker sheets, mica retains its essential features, providing an array of applications owing to its heat resistance, electrical insulation, and chemical stability.


One of the most prominent characteristics of thick mica sheets is their excellent thermal stability. They can withstand high temperatures without degrading, making them ideal for applications in industries such as electronics and aerospace. In electrical devices, thick mica sheets serve as insulators, protecting components from heat and electrical discharge. Their ability to resist thermal expansion and contraction also ensures the longevity of such devices, allowing for reliable performance over time.


In the realm of electronics, thick mica sheets are utilized in capacitors, where they act as dielectric materials. They facilitate energy storage while ensuring minimal energy loss due to their low dielectric constant. This property is particularly important in high-frequency applications, where even slight losses can impact performance. Moreover, thick mica sheets find their place in insulating barriers and backing for heating elements, which require robust insulation amidst high-temperature environments.

Thick mica sheets also exhibit remarkable chemical resistance, making them suitable for use in industries that deal with corrosive substances. They are often used as protective barriers in chemical processing and manufacturing environments, safeguarding both equipment and personnel from potential hazards. This resistance to chemicals ensures that mica sheets maintain their structural and functional integrity over time, providing a reliable solution in challenging conditions.


Another notable application of thick mica sheets is in the production of high-quality cosmetic products. Mica's natural shimmering properties have made it a popular choice in makeup formulations, particularly in products like eyeshadows and highlighters. The light-reflective quality of mica adds depth and radiance to cosmetics, enhancing their aesthetic appeal. Furthermore, being a natural mineral, mica is favored by consumers seeking cleaner and more sustainable beauty alternatives.


In construction and architecture, thick mica sheets are used as an aesthetically pleasing and functional material. They can be incorporated into design elements, providing a unique, elegant finish while also serving practical purposes like thermal insulation. The use of mica sheets allows architects and designers to create visually stunning environments without compromising on efficiency or safety.


In conclusion, thick mica sheets represent a versatile material with a wide range of applications across numerous fields, including electronics, cosmetics, and construction. Their essential properties—thermal stability, electrical insulation, and chemical resistance—make them invaluable in both industrial and commercial settings.
